OpenAnyFile Formats Conversions File Types

Open KiCad Project File Online Free (No Software)

Dealing with electronics design requires precision, especially when you encounter a .kicad_pro or .pro file. These are container documents that hold the logic, schematics, and board layouts for printed circuit designs. If you’ve received one and aren't sure how to view the underlying gold traces and components, you’re in the right place to get started without a steep learning curve.

Common KiCad Hurdles: Your Questions Answered

Can I view a KiCad project without installing the full software suite?

Yes, you can often view these files using online viewers or by converting the schematic and PCB files into universal formats like PDF or Gerber. However, if you need to manipulate the netlist or change the routing, the native open-source KiCad environment is the standard. For a quick look at the visual layout, [OpenAnyFile.app](https://openanyfile.app) provides a streamlined way to handle various engineering extensions.

Why does my computer show a "missing library" error when I open a project?

KiCad projects rely on symbol and footprint libraries that aren't always embedded directly within the project file itself. If the person who sent you the file didn't use the "Archive" function, your software might not recognize custom components. You’ll need to either ask for the library files (.pretty folders) or map them manually in your global preferences.

How do KiCad files differ from Eagle or Altium formats?

While Eagle (Autodesk) and Altium use proprietary binary or specific XML structures, modern KiCad files (version 6.0 and later) use a highly legible S-expression format. This makes KiCad files much easier to recover if they become corrupted, as you can literally open them in a text editor to fix syntax errors. Most other professional tools require expensive licenses just to view the raw data.

Is it possible to convert KiCad projects for 3D printing or rendering?

Absolutely, and this is a common workflow for checking mechanical clearances. KiCad allows you to export the entire board as a .STEP or .WRL file. These formats can then be imported into CAD software like FreeCAD or SolidWorks to ensure your circuit board fits perfectly inside its intended plastic housing.

Accessing Your Circuit Designs Step-by-Step

  1. Verify the Extension: Check if your file ends in .kicad_pro (modern) or .pro (legacy). If you see .kicad_sch or .kicad_pcb, these are specific sub-sheets and board layouts that belong to a larger project.
  2. Use an Online Interface: If you don't have the room for a massive software installation, drag your file into the [OpenAnyFile.app] interface. This is the fastest way to bridge the gap between a raw design file and a viewable document.
  3. Launch the Project Manager: If using the desktop suite, always open the .kicad_pro file first rather than opening individual schematic files. This ensures all the links between the components and the board layout remain intact.
  4. Configure Your Libraries: Upon opening, check the "Manage Symbol Libraries" menu. If your symbols appear as "question marks," you will need to point the software to the correct local paths where the component data is stored.
  5. Generate a Visual Output: Navigate to File > Plot or File > Export. Choose "PDF" for a shareable document or "SVG" if you plan on using the design for high-quality graphic documentation.
  6. Save for Compatibility: If you are sending your work to a manufacturer, don't just send the KiCad file. Use the "Plot" tool to generate Gerber files (X2 format), which are the industry standard that every fabrication house understands.

Real-World Applications for KiCad Data

Rapid Prototyping for Startups

Hardware entrepreneurs often use KiCad because it lacks the licensing fees of professional alternatives. When a founder needs to share a design with an investor or a freelance mechanical engineer, they use standard file viewers to present the board's form factor without forcing the recipient to learn complex EDA (Electronic Design Automation) software.

Academic Research and Open Source Hardware

The scientific community thrives on transparency. Researchers publishing a new sensor module will often include the KiCad project files in their GitHub repository. This allows other scientists to download the .kicad_pcb file, verify the trace lengths for signal integrity, and modify the design for their own specific experiments.

Consumer Electronics Repair

Independent repair technicians often encounter leaked or shared schematics for laptops and smartphones. Since KiCad can import older formats, technicians use it as a "universal reader" to track down short circuits on a motherboard by following the netlist connections identified in the project files.

Technical Composition and Architecture

KiCad changed its file architecture significantly with the transition to version 6.x. Current files utilize S-expressions (Symbolic Expressions), which is a parenthesized syntax similar to the Lisp programming language. This makes the data human-readable and highly resistant to total data loss.

Whether you are a hobbyist building a keyboard or an engineer designing a satellite, understanding the portability of these files is key to a smooth manufacturing process. If you're currently stuck with a file you can't view, use the tools on this page to convert or open your project instantly.

Related Tools & Guides

Open PROJECT File Now — Free Try Now →